4 Foundations Start $100-Million Effort to Help Universities in Africa
Four American foundations have announced a $100-million, five-year program to support higher education in sub-Saharan Africa.
The effort will be a loose collaboration among the Carnegie Corporation of New York and the Rockefeller, Ford, and John D. and Catherine T. MacArthur Foundations.
